linux w命令詳解
Linux w命令可得知目前登入系統(tǒng)的用戶有那些人,以及他們正在執(zhí)行的程序。那么它的具體語法是怎樣的呢?下面由學習啦小編為大家整理了linux w命令的相關(guān)知識,希望對大家有幫助。
1.linux w命令功能說明
顯示目前登入系統(tǒng)的用戶信息。
2.linux w命令語法
w [-fhlsuV][用戶名稱]
補充說明:執(zhí)行這項指令可得知目前登入系統(tǒng)的用戶有那些人,以及他們正在執(zhí)行的程序。單獨執(zhí)行w指令會顯示所有的用戶,您也可指定用戶名稱,僅顯示某位用戶的相關(guān)信息。
3.linux w命令參數(shù)
-f 開啟或關(guān)閉顯示用戶從何處登入系統(tǒng)。
-h 不顯示各欄位的標題信息列。
-l 使用詳細格式列表,此為預設(shè)值。
-s 使用簡潔格式列表,不顯示用戶登入時間,終端機階段作業(yè)和程序所耗費的CPU時間。
-u 忽略執(zhí)行程序的名稱,以及該程序耗費CPU時間的信息。
-V 顯示版本信息。
補充:
w命令也用于顯示登錄到系統(tǒng)的用戶情況,但是與who不同的是,w命令功能更加強大,它不但可以顯示有誰登錄到系統(tǒng),還可以顯示出這些用戶當前正在進行的工作,感覺比較實用,具體用法如下:
w命令的顯示項目按以下順序排列:當前時間,系統(tǒng)啟動到現(xiàn)在的時間,登錄用戶的數(shù)目,系統(tǒng)在最 近1秒、5秒和15秒的平均負載。然后是每個用戶的各項數(shù)據(jù),項目顯示順序如下:登錄帳號、終端名稱、遠 程主機名、登錄時間、空閑時間、JCPU、PCPU、當前正在運行進程的命令行。
[root@jb51.net ~]#w
14:30:34 up 21:11, 3 users, load average: 0.00, 0.00, 0.00
USER TTY FROM LOGIN@ IDLE JCPU PCPU WHAT
root tty1 - 16Jun11 21:28m 1.11s 0.30s -bash
root pts/0 192.168.1.100 10:11 4:00m 0.34s 0.05s bash
root pts/1 192.168.1.100 14:19 0.00s 0.10s 0.03s w
[root@jb51.net ~]#who
root tty1 2011-06-16 19:43
root pts/0 2011-07-26 10:11 (192.168.1.100)
root pts/1 2011-07-26 14:19 (192.168.1.100)